Dyna machines

My 2 dyna 2400's have had the boards repaired at Dyna the cost was under $600. 1 machine is running as well as it did when it was new and the other cannot find home, so those boards are going back for another fixxing. The machine that is working has made almost 6000 parts out of black delrin material. the parts are aprox. 1/2 the size of a postage stamp once again these little machines have made me money. I am now looking to buy the larger machines the 2800 if any one has these for sale.
